Sermon on the Mount

THE RECTOR’S BIBLE STUDY

The Rector's Bible Study explores the Sermon on the Mount. Jesus said some amazing things, but how many of his followers actually believe them? The Sermon on the Mount is the most extensive of his treatises on the life of faith, and it contains many counter-cultural and counter-intuitive teachings. In this seven-week study, we will break down Matthew 5-7 and examine how it fits in the modern Christian life.
